Ingredients of French Toast Cups

  1. Prepare 1 can of Pillsbury refrigerated crusty French loaf (baked).
  2. You need 4 of Eggs.
  3. Prepare 1/2 cup of Sugar.
  4. Prepare 1 1/2 cup of Half-and-Half.
  5. Prepare 1 cup of Chocolate chunks.
  6. You need 5 of Chocolate-flavored syrup.

French Toast Cups step by step

  1. Grease 6 jumbo muffin cups with cooking spray..
  2. Cut or tear baked French loaf into 1/2 inch cubes. Set aside..
  3. In medium bowl, beat eggs and sugar lightly with whisk. Beat in half-and-half..
  4. Divide bread cubes and chocolate chunks evenly among muffin cups. Carefully pour egg mixture over cubes. Cover muffin pan with plastic wrap and refrigerate atleast 8 hours or overnight..
  5. In morning, heat over to 350•f. Remove plastic wrap from muffin pan..
  6. Bake for twenty five minutes, then let cool in pan for five minutes. Serve with a drizzle of chocolate syrup..
